Inspector Notes

This inspection was conducted by licensing staff using an alternate remote protocol, including telephone contacts, documents review, and a virtual tour of the program.

A monitoring inspection was initiated on 11/23/2021 and concluded on 11/24/2021. The provider was contacted by telephone and a virtual inspection was conducted. There were 4 children present with the provider supervising. The inspector reviewed compliance in the areas of administration, personnel, household members, caregiver training, care of children, and emergencies. A total of 2 child records and 2 caregiver records were reviewed. Information gathered during the inspection determined non-compliance with applicable standards or law and violations were documented on the violation notice issued to the program.

Violations

1
Standard 22VAC40-111-180-A
Based on record review, the provider did not obtain a current Report of Tuberculosis Screening form every two years for 2 caregivers.

Evidence:
The most recent tuberculosis screening in the record for Caregiver #1 was dated 03/13/2019.
The most recent tuberculosis screening in the record for Caregiver #2 was dated 01/24/2019
Plan of Correction: We will make appointments to get them completed.
